For the first time in my life, an “O” Ring popped off a swivel on my 69 PP. Of course, it’s gone!

What size “O” Ring do I need? I’ll have to buy the pliers too, I suppose.

I think you need a C clip-lock ring. Not sure what size. Emmons guitar, Billy Knowels and most any of the P/p gurus can fix you up. As I remember, they were originally used in carburetor linkage.Might find them at your local auto parts store. If you learn what size to ask for.Should not be a big problem. b.

If it's the retaining ring you need, these are the correct size: https://www.mcmaster.com/97633A130/, 0.23" inner diameter, 0.029" thickness. As Bobby suggested, you may be able to find some locally in smaller quantities
